X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?p=gitmo%2FMouse.git;a=blobdiff_plain;f=caveats%2FRT69939.t;h=c13fb695f8b9232e6cba389addd6b40788729227;hp=d6bb1729e92c86252854d8fe5e37ee38dee0254e;hb=e57a5068a04271a23b54f834ddec60e82b76275e;hpb=13756394019ebd1535c45fdca817887ce6a0b122 diff --git a/caveats/RT69939.t b/caveats/RT69939.t index d6bb172..c13fb69 100644 --- a/caveats/RT69939.t +++ b/caveats/RT69939.t @@ -11,13 +11,11 @@ use Test::More; is => 'rw', default => sub{ - # Those eval()s which try to load missing modules in - # compile-time triggers a Perl bug (Ticket #69939). - # This is related not only to Mouse, but also to tie-modules. + # Ticket #69939 + # See the Mouse manpage - #eval 'use MayNotBeInstalled'; # NG - #eval 'BEGIN{ require MayNotBeInstalled }'; # NG - eval{ eval 'use MayNotBeInstalled' }; # OK + #eval 'BEGIN{ die }'; # NG + eval{ eval 'BEGIN{ die }' }; # OK ::pass 'in a default callback'; }, );